Exploring Out of Vocabulary: Strategies for Language Acquisition
Language acquisition is a complex and multifaceted process that involves developing proficiency in all aspects of a language, including vocabulary. Out of vocabulary words are those that are not familiar to a learner and can pose a significant challenge in understanding and communicating effectively. However, by understanding the importance of vocabulary and implementing effective learning strategies, learners can overcome this obstacle and significantly enhance their language skills.
The Importance of Vocabulary in Language Learning
Vocabulary is the foundation of language and plays a critical role in all aspects of communication. A rich vocabulary allows learners to:
- Understand spoken and written language: Without knowing the meaning of words, it is impossible to comprehend what others are saying or writing.
- Express themselves clearly and effectively: A limited vocabulary restricts a learner’s ability to convey their thoughts and ideas accurately and persuasively.
- Build fluency and confidence: A strong vocabulary enables learners to speak and write more smoothly and confidently, as they can easily access the words they need to express themselves.
Effective Strategies for Vocabulary Development
Expanding one’s vocabulary requires consistent effort and a variety of learning strategies. Here are some proven techniques to help you acquire new words effectively:
- Read widely: Reading exposes learners to a wide range of vocabulary in context, helping them learn the meanings and usage of new words.
- Use flashcards: Create flashcards with new words and their definitions, and regularly review them to reinforce memory.
- Play word games: Games like Scrabble or crossword puzzles can be a fun and engaging way to learn new words and improve vocabulary recall.
- Use a dictionary or thesaurus: Consult a dictionary or thesaurus to explore the meaning and synonyms of new words, and practice using them in different contexts.
- Engage in conversations: Speaking and listening to native speakers provides opportunities to encounter and learn new words in a natural way.

Eliminating Out of Vague: Principles of Clear Communication
In the tapestry of communication, clarity serves as the vibrant thread that intertwines ideas and weaves understanding. Conversely, vague language is the shadowy nemesis that obscures meaning, leaving readers and listeners lost in a labyrinth of confusion.
Understanding Out of Vague Language
Out of vague language, as the name suggests, lacks precision and specificity. It employs ambiguous words, imprecise phrases, and jargon that can lead to misinterpretation and misunderstanding. Like the fog that envelops a mountaintop, vague language veils the intended message, making it elusive and frustrating for the audience to grasp.
Impact on Communication
The consequences of out of vague language are far-reaching. It can:
- Hinder effective communication, leading to misunderstandings and conflict.
- Undermine credibility and trust, as the speaker or writer appears disorganized and unreliable.
- Stifle creativity and innovation, as people hesitate to express their ideas clearly for fear of being misunderstood.
Principles of Clarity and Precision
To vanquish the scourge of out of vague language, the principles of clarity and precision must be embraced. These guiding principles provide a roadmap for crafting effective and meaningful communication:
- Use specific and concrete words: Replace vague terms like “good” with specific words like “excellent” or “satisfactory.” Concrete words evoke vivid images and reduce ambiguity.
- Avoid jargon and technical terms: Specialized language may be suitable in certain contexts, but it can alienate a wider audience. Use plain language that is accessible to all.
- Organize ideas logically: Present information in a sequential and coherent manner. Use headings, subheadings, and transitions to guide the reader smoothly through your message.
- Proofread carefully: Before sharing your writing or speech, proofread it meticulously to eliminate any vagueness, errors, or inconsistencies.
